87-Year-Old Woman Escapes Injury in Rollover Crash in Henderson Township

HENDERSON TOWNSHIP, Pa. (EYT) – According to Punxsutawney-based State Police, a one-car accident occurred on Sheplar Road, at its intersection with Paradise Road, in Henderson Township, Jefferson County.

Police say 87-year-old Dorothy Kuntz, of Reynoldsville, was traveling on Sheplar Road and attempted to negotiate a left turn in the roadway and hit a small patch of ice and started to slide.

Her 2008 Dodge Caliber slid approximately 275 feet on the roadway and subsequently struck a snow bank on the western shoulder of Paradise Road.

The car then rolled over onto its roof in an adjacent field on the western shoulder of Paradise Road.

Kuntz was using a seat belt and was not injured.

The car was towed by South Side Towing.

Big Run Volunteer Fire Department; Big Run EMS; and Sykesville EMS assisted at the scene.
